Compare performance (279 HP vs 143 HP), boot space and price (56,900 £ vs 18,200 £ ) at a glance. Find out which car is the better choice for you – Toyota Proace Max or Mitsubishi Colt?
Looking at overall running costs, both models reveal some interesting differences in everyday economy.
Mitsubishi Colt is considerably cheaper – starting at 18,200 £ , while the Toyota Proace Max costs 56,900 £ . That’s a price difference of around 38,774 £.
Power, torque and acceleration are the classic benchmarks for car enthusiasts – and here, some clear differences start to show.
When it comes to engine power, the Toyota Proace Max offers substantially more power – delivering 279 HP compared to 143 HP. That’s roughly 136 HP more horsepower.
There’s also a difference in torque: the Toyota Proace Max delivers clearly more torque with 410 Nm compared to 160 Nm. That’s about 250 Nm more.
Whether family car or daily driver – which one offers more room, flexibility and comfort?
Seats: Mitsubishi Colt offers more seats – 5 vs 3.
In terms of curb weight, Mitsubishi Colt is considerably lighter – 1,189 kg compared to 2,790 kg. The difference is around 1,601 kg.
When it comes to payload, the Toyota Proace Max carries considerably more – 1,460 kg compared to 385 kg. That’s a difference of about 1,075 kg.

The Toyota Proace Max is a practical, no-nonsense people-mover that swallows luggage and daily chaos with the steady reliability you expect from the badge. Its sensible cabin and unshowy comfort make it a great pick for families and businesses who want versatility without the drama.

The Mitsubishi Colt is a compact city hatch that blends sensible practicality with cheeky, no-nonsense styling, making it a confident companion for tight streets and daily errands. It may not be a playground for driving purists, but its easy-to-live-with manners, modest running costs and surprisingly roomy cabin make it a smart, sensible pick for urban buyers who value reliability over showmanship.
